HIP 385

HIP 385 is a G-type (Yellow) star located in the constellation Andromeda.

Located approximately 301.7 light-years from Earth, HIP 385 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 385 is classified as a spectral class G star (G-type (Yellow)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 385 has an apparent magnitude of +9.39,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its yellow-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.735.
